 for $7 million. The company also said that it has re-flagged the property under the Hilton brand and plans to spend $1.5 million to renovate the hotel's public space, including the lobby, bar and restaurant space.

Built in 1989, the property consists of three buildings on three acres of waterfront real estate. Hotel amenities include a swimming pool, spa, bar, grill and two tennis courts. The hotel also contains approximately 14,000 square feet of banquet and meeting space, plus an additional 11,300 square feet of retail space, currently used for storage and meeting rooms.

"Several events should have a positive impact on the Long Beach lodging market, including the convention center's re-opening this year, the opening of an aquarium in 1998 and the ongoing Queensway Development project, the latter two being especially important in generating leisure demand growth."

CapStar owns and manages upscale, full-service hotels throughout the U.S. under such nationally known brands as Hilton, Sheraton, Marriott and Westin. The company currently owns 20 upscale, full service hotels, with 5,392 rooms. CapStar is one of the nation's largest hotel management companies and currently manages 49 hotels with 10,088 rooms.
